CVE-2013-3486
CWE-190Published: January 27, 2020· Updated: Jun 16, 2026
Official Description
IrfanView FlashPix Plugin 4.3.4 0 has an Integer Overflow Vulnerability
Technical Analysis
CVE-2013-3486 can be exploited remotely over the network without requiring physical or adjacent access, significantly expanding the attack surface for threat actors.
Exploitation does not require any privileges, though user interaction (Required) is needed, which slightly reduces the risk of mass automated attacks.
A successful exploit results in complete confidentiality breach (data exposure), full integrity compromise (data manipulation), availability disruption (denial of service), with a CVSS base score of 9.6.
The vulnerability has a "Changed" scope, meaning successful exploitation can impact components beyond the vulnerable component itself — such as the host operating system or adjacent services.
